The aim of the module is to provide a detailed insight into the range of activities covered by ILS, the tools and techniques available and examples of the practical application. On completion of the module, the delegate should: Understand the reasoning behind the development and contractual application of ILS; Understand the activities of ILS and how they are used at all stages in a product life cycle; Understand the methodologies, tools and techniques applied throughout the ILS process; Understand how to tailor the ILS process to suit particular applications.
